Austerity vs Stimulus

Explore the critical economic discourse surrounding austerity measures with Austerity vs Stimulus by Robert Skidelsky. Published in 2017, this insightful book delves into the financial crises that have shaped the UK and Eurozone since 2010, scrutinizing the political and economic rationale behind the austerity policies adopted during this period. Skidelsky poses essential questions about the future, challenging readers to consider viable alternatives for these nations moving forward.
